New York Film Academy is a private for-profit institution in Burbank, California. With 849 students, it is a small institution. Graduates earn a median of $29,633 ten years after enrollment, compared to a national median of $40,747. In terms of completion, the graduation rate is 68.9%. Regarding affordability, median graduate debt is $16,000, yielding an earnings-to-debt ratio of 1.85x. The average net price after financial aid is $39,011 per year. The most popular programs include Film, Video & Photographic Arts, Drama & Theater Arts, Journalism, Design & Applied Arts, and Graphic Communications.
